Step 5: Choose Transfer Method

OKX offers two transfer options:

  1. On-Chain Transfer

    • Use this for sending USDT to external wallets or exchanges.
    • Requires the recipient’s blockchain address and network selection (e.g., ERC-20, TRC-20).
  2. Internal Transfer

    • For instant, fee-free transfers to other OKX users.
    • Requires the recipient’s OKX UID or registered email/phone number.

FAQ Section

1. What is the cheapest network to transfer USDT on OKX?

TRC-20 (Tron) typically has the lowest fees (~$1), while ERC-20 (Ethereum) fees can fluctuate significantly.

2. Can I cancel a USDT transfer on OKX?

No. Once initiated, especially on-chain, transactions cannot be canceled. Always verify details before confirming.

3. Why is my on-chain USDT transfer delayed?

Delays occur due to blockchain congestion (e.g., Ethereum during peak usage). Check the blockchain explorer (Etherscan, Tronscan) for status.

4. How do I find my OKX UID for internal transfers?

Go to Profile > Security Settings > Account ID. Your UID is displayed there.

5. Is there a daily transfer limit for USDT on OKX?

Yes, limits vary by account verification level. Unverified accounts may have lower thresholds.

6. Can I transfer USDT to a non-OKX user?

Yes, via on-chain transfer to their external wallet address. Internal transfers require the recipient to have an OKX account.
